Abstract
In this paper, we propose a review of the mechanisms and procedures to securely manage vertical handovers in heterogeneous networks. The purpose of the paper is to position the heterogeneous networks in the context of wireless security and to describe the possible attacks that come along with this new kind of infrastructure. From a critical analysis of the literature, this paper focuses on the new security challenges that surround the different entities involved in the handover management.
